Clover Club 12.3.0

 

This document summarizes the main improvements and fixes introduced in the Pricefx Unity minor release version.

Version

Unity Clover Club 12.3.0

Release date

April 28, 2024

Release type

Minor

In this document:

Improvements

Description

ID

Description

ID

Quotes, Agreements/Promotions, Rebates, Compensation Plans: Possibility to hide the Mass Edit button using the method setRenderInfo("massEditButton", "hide", true) in the calculation logic.

PFUN-22307

Quotes, Agreements/Promotions, Rebates, Compensation Plans: Possibility to hide the Description header text using the method setRenderInfo("headerText", "hide", true) in the calculation logic.

PFUN-22308

Quotes, Agreements/Promotions, Rebates, Compensation Plans: If there is just one (default) header type configured, the header type info is not displayed on the Details tab of the Calculations & Details pane.

PFUN-23965

Quotes, Agreements/Promotions, Rebates, Compensation Plans: Full user’s name (not the login name) is displayed in the Created By field on the Details tab of the Calculations & Details pane.

PFUN-23978

DMDataLoad.pre80Config property has been removed from DMModel.

PFUN-24106

The method DMFilter.stopUsingDummy() is now synchronized to fix ConcurrentModificationException in charts with a generic filter.

PFUN-24111

Bug Fixes

Description

ID

Description

ID

Charts: The default value disappears on "Y Axis (Box Plot Chart)" after unchecking then checking again the "Show Box Plot(s)" option.

PFUN-18152

Charts in Dashboards: Unable to select a dimension on the Filters pane.

PFUN-18154

Context Linking: tpState short version and tpTab/targetPageTab is not working.

PFUN-23117

customFormApi: Loop of recalculation processes when submitting the same CFO via header logic.

PFUN-23133

Name Value is not displayed in Data Change Request based on Matrix PP for integer field restricted by list.

PFUN-23337

OTel: Missing query parameter in REST endpoint traces.

PFUN-23512

Quotes: Collapsed Add Items menu is not showing any products.

PFUN-23607

If for some reason .validate() is called twice on a valid DMQuery without providing a ValidationVisitor instance, we handle the null vv at the start of the method, but then fail to check about it at the end of the method.

PFUN-23675

Price Setting: When we create a Price Grid Type that uses the dependent logic and then create an LPG from that Price Grid Type, the “Independent Level Name” input displays instead of the “Dependent Level Name” input.

PFUN-23694

Causing a misconfiguration on Rebate Record Group will not delete the 'misconfigured' RRG.

PFUN-23815

Live Price Grids: Mass Action dialog and date handling failure.

PFUN-23818

Internal Error when attempting to export to Excel. Fix: A maximum of 64,000 cell styles will be created when serializing ANY response to an xlsx format to avoid the reported error. The limit is imposed by Excel itself. This also means that data sanitization using cell styles (prefixing special characters with an apostrophe without showing it to the user) will only work for the first 64,000 values, not after that.

PFUN-23963

Dashboards: Unable to edit/remove the filter on the Customers/Products modal window.

PFUN-24057

PA Charts and Rollups: Spaces are not trimmed before and after the chart/rollup name.

PFUN-24089

CalculationGrid (CG) approvable items can not be accessed from My Approvals.

PFUN-24091

Header logic reset configurator data on Agreements & Promotions if the bottom docker is enabled.

PFUN-24141

Performance issue in integrate endpoint when used with a condition.

PFUN-24194

The link to documentation on the System Configuration > Appearance page leads to documentation that is non-accessible to customers/partners.

PFUN-24202

api.find method does not consider trailing blanks on MariaDB. Fix: The new cluster configuration property mariadbStrictStringsComparisonEnabled was introduced with default value set to false. If set to true, the string comparisons for equality and inequality operators will be done against the field’s binary value. This will consider both leading and trailing spaces, as well as enforce case-sensitivity. This change only affects MariaDB/MySQL databases.

PFUN-24281

Occasional IndexOutOfBoundsException when performing an api.find during distributed DMDL execution.

PFUN-24363

Analytics - Inconsistent behavior loading data into Data Source.

PFUN-24392

Bad Request error when sorting by columns with space in their name.

PFUN-24520

 

Found an issue in documentation? Write to us.

 
Pricefx version 12.0